Koreelah Creek campground is a campground in Koreelah National Park, Australia. Facilities include toilets, unpowered sites, barbecue facilities.

Koreelah Creek campground offers the following facilities:
- toilets
- unpowered sites
- marked sites
- barbecue facilities
- picnic tables
- amenities block
